Output 223c89f2606577184a63d318bd45cfbf0ea2a9ac5e369996acbb7be4fea7f85c:1

value
1422103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 21cc4831ebba767418517781e02893940475038a OP_EQUAL
address
34miwdugQwPgK6p415Qc9LUSEh2YoB9TbE
transaction
223c89f2606577184a63d318bd45cfbf0ea2a9ac5e369996acbb7be4fea7f85c
confirmations
349317
spent
true